1. A position detecting system for detecting a relative position between a first object and a second object under fluorescent light, comprising:

  • a light emitter provided on said first object, said light emitter providing emission during one cycle of the fluorescent light, stopping emission, and maintaining a non-emitting condition during at least one following cycle of the fluorescent light;

    a light receiver provided on said second object, said light receiver receiving light from said light emitter in a cycle which is related to the fluorescent light cycle such that the fluorescent light cycle is an integer multiple of the light receiving cycle; and

    a calculator calculating the relative position based on output of said light receiver, wherein the effect of the fluorescent light is removed by operation of said light emitter and said light receiver.
